Qld hiker found 'safe and well' after five days missing

Police have located a male hiker who has been missing since Saturday in Lamington National Park on the Gold Coast.

The bushwalker has since been taken to Logan Hospital in a stable condition suffering only minor scratches.

The search-and-rescue operation has been ongoing since Sunday morning after the lost 58-year-old contacted police and was told to stay in his location.

Officers failed to find him the next morning after telling him to stay in the same location.

Experienced bushwalkers offered their assistance on Wednesday when a fourth day of searching by police and State Emergency Service crews proved fruitless.

Police and State Emergency Service crews descended on Lamington National Park about 8am on Thursday to continue the search.
